Before diving into the world of cracks, it's essential to understand why U-He Diva is so coveted. Officially priced at $179, it is a technological marvel. Diva is more than a single synthesizer; it's a modular system that lets you "recreate an old favourite or mix-and-match modules to design your own unique hybrid". It meticulously models the oscillators, filters, and envelopes from some of the greatest monophonic and polyphonic synthesizers of the past five decades.

A massive malware campaign discovered in 2026 specifically targeted macOS users by distributing malicious Disk Image (DMG) files disguised as cracked music plugins. This campaign used a sophisticated "ClickFix" style attack, tricking users into manually copying and pasting malicious code into their terminal, thereby bypassing standard browser download protections and gatekeeper warnings. The malware delivered info‑stealers and backdoors, including the notorious Odyssey malware, which can compromise your personal data and system security.

The threat is so pervasive that it's a preferred method for attackers. They often wrap the malware in password-protected ZIP files, a tactic legitimate software developers never use. : A common topic is Diva's high CPU demand, particularly in its "Divine" quality mode. This often leads users to seek "optimized" versions, though most veteran users suggest simply increasing buffer sizes or using the "Draft" mode during composition. Why Users Prefer the Legitimate Version
